数学与编程
2020-05-11汪睿宸
小学时代·下旬刊 2020年3期
汪睿宸
在Python编程中,move(10)就是让角色向前移动10步;turnleft(90)就是让角色向左旋转90度。看到了吧,这简单的代码语言中就运用到了数学里的数值和旋转几何知识。刘徽是魏晋时期的数学家,他利用割圆术算出了圆周率为3.1416。古时候可没计算器、电脑这些先进的工具,全是人工算出来的,刘徽的割圆术在当时的数学界可是世界领先的!现在,我们可以在电脑里用编程来模拟刘徽的割圆术,非常快捷。在程序里输入指令,用画笔画一个正多边形,画笔重复的执行次数越多,移动距离越短,画出的多边形越光滑、越接近圆形。你們看,让编程来解决数学问题是不是更加快捷、更加精确呢?
我要努力学好数学和编程,将来可以在计算机软件这一领域里走得更远! (指导老师:吴芳萍)